How to take backups of the cPanel accounts on my Reseller hosting?

To take a backup of a cPanel account on your reseller hosting package, please follow the below steps:

 

  • Login to your client area
  • Click on ‘Services’ > ‘My Services’
  • Click the green ‘Active’ button on your Reseller account
  • Click ‘Login to WHM’ on the left Overview menu
  • In WHM, go to ‘List Accounts’ on the main homepage. 
  • Once here, you can click on the orange CP logo to log into the cPanel account for the chosen domain.
  • Once in cPanel, you can take a backup of the account using the built-in ‘Backup Wizard’. You can search for this in the top right search box if it does not appear as an icon on the main homepage. 

 

To directly download a backup of the account to your computer, choose the Home Directory and MySQL Databases and Email Forwarders & Filters options.

  • Click Home Directory > Home Directory to start the download (website files and email)
  • Click MySQL Databases > click the database name(s) to start the download
  • Click Email Forwarders & Filters > click on the domains under Forwarders section to start the download.

If you want to save a backup of the whole account including all websites/email and keep a copy on the server, choose “Full Backup”, please note the disk usage that you are currently using on your account, under the statistics section on the cPanel home page (or “Disk Usage” under the files section) as the backup will double the current usage until you download then delete the backup.

  • Choose a Location for your Backup (Home Directory is the default) and click Generate Backup
  • When emailed after completion, navigate to the Backups icon in your cPanel home
  • Under Full Backup, click Generate/Download a Full Website Backup
  • Under Backups Available for Download, click the link for the backup file you wish to download
  • Select a destination on your PC where you would like to save the backup
